About Brad D. Blankenhorn
Brad D. Blankenhorn is a scholar working on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, Rehabilitation and Surgery, having authored 38 papers that have together received 568 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Foot and Ankle Surgery (19 papers), Orthopedic Surgery and Rehabilitation (18 papers), Tendon Structure and Treatment (12 papers), Elbow and Forearm Trauma Treatment (5 papers), Sports injuries and prevention (5 papers), Diabetic Foot Ulcer Assessment and Management (4 papers), Peripheral Nerve Disorders (4 papers) and Shoulder Injury and Treatment (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(299 citations), Rehabilitation (99 citations) and Surgery (341 citations). Brad D. Blankenhorn has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Jordan and Qatar. Frequent co-authors include Christopher W. DiGiovanni, Robert J. Goitz, Jason T. Bariteau, Florian Nickisch, Paul R. Blankenhorn, M. R. Silsbee, Kathryne J. Stabile, H. James Pfaeffle, Timothy C. Beals and Charles L. Saltzman. Their work appears in journals such as Cement and Concrete Research, Arthroscopy The Journal of Arthroscopic and Related Surgery and The Journal Of Hand Surgery.
